About the Item
This is an original exhibition poster featuring the screen print A Country Bouquet with Delphinium by renowned Pop artist Tom Wesselmann, published in 1975. Known for his bold compositions and celebration of everyday beauty, Wesselmann brings his signature style to this vivid floral arrangement, combining flat, saturated color with crisp, graphic contours.
Though unsigned and unnumbered, as was typical for standard releases of the time, this poster holds value as an authentic period piece—offering a glimpse into Wesselmann’s refined aesthetic and his interest in domestic themes transformed through the lens of high art and commercial design.
A striking decorative work and a collectible example of 1970s Pop Art ephemera, this poster is ideal for fans of modern American art and Wesselmann’s iconic visual language.
